I am co-founder and faculty of The Houston Galveston Trauma Institute, a non profit training institute. Our mission is to train mental health professionals in trauma informed stage based assessment and treatment of a variety of trauma related disorders. I am co instructor of the International Society for the Study of Trauma and Dissociation Dissociation and Psychotherapy courses for the Southwest Region, a course taught all over the world. I am psychodynamic and relational with a trauma focus, and understand the stage based rationale for multiple other treatment modalities including hypnosis, DBT, sand tray and cognitive behavioral interventions. I hope to train a cohort of professionals who can identify mood disorders, compulsive and substance disorders, relationship problems, somatization disorders as rooted in the individuals traumatic history. Understanding problematic symptoms in the context of reenacting the trauma story gives people sustained relief that focusing only on symptoms reduction cannot accomplish. Most of our patients with traumatic histories present with Mood disorders, Dissociation, and relationship struggles. Using case consultation over time with this understanding can be the deepest growth for the clinician as well as the patient.
